How to Architect a Search-Engine Friendly Website

Half-day Workshop

A search-engine friendly website is a user-friendly, search-friendly, and persuasive site that converts visitors into buyers. In order for a site to be search-engine friendly, it must meet the needs of crawler-based search engines and your site's visitors.

Ultimately, the site must be profitable for the website owner. Can a single site satisfy all of these groups? Yes it can... if you have the right architecture, navigation design, and page layouts. In this 4-hour training session, attendees will learn the whys, whats, and hows of architecting a user-friendly, search-friendly, and persuasive site that converts visitors into buyers.

Advanced Keyword Research

Half-day Workshop

In this 4 hour training session attendees will explore the tools available for identifying, researching and zeroing in on the right keywords for your SEO, PPC and even Social Media campaigns. We will walk through the process in theory first and then work on a real world example that leverages the latest tools available. Students are welcome to bring their laptops to this session. Wireless access will be provided.

After attending, you will be able to:

  • Understand the role of Keyword Research/ Discovery and how it is integral to SEO, PPC and Social Media campaigns
  • Identify and refine the initial set of possible keywords for any campaign using various methods and tools
  • Analyze your initial set of keywords and learn to sort them into themes for various SEO, PPC and Social Media campaigns
  • Be able score your final list of keywords to identify those that are likely to perform the best
  • Know where to place your keywords for maximum effect, and how to mix in additional search term modifiers that will let you leverage your targeted search terms for greater traffic
